Post-Quantum Cryptography Risks
Post-quantum cryptography marks a big change in security. With quantum computing getting better, old encryption methods will fail. This means our data could be at risk. It’s important for companies to understand PQC and take steps to protect their data.
Shift Towards Multi-Factor Authentication and Zero Trust Frameworks
Switching to multi-factor authentication shows a big change in how we think about security. Companies now know they can’t just rely on old defenses. Zero trust frameworks, with strict access controls, are becoming more common. This helps protect against threats from inside and outside the company.
Decentralized Cyberdefense Networks
Decentralized cyberdefense networks are a new way to fight cyber threats. They use blockchain to share threat info and avoid single points of failure. This teamwork is key to fighting new threats and responding faster.
